Plasma and tissue proteins refers to the diverse set of proteins found in the blood and interstitial spaces, including albumin, globulins, and various structural proteins (StatPearls, 2023). This term is considered an incorrect or overly broad designation for a therapeutic target because it represents a physiological compartment or a collection of thousands of distinct molecules rather than a specific, druggable entity like a single receptor or enzyme (NCBI, 2022). In pharmacology, these proteins are primarily relevant for their role in drug-protein binding, which significantly influences the pharmacokinetics, distribution, and free concentration of drugs in the body (DrugBank Online, 2024). For example, albumin is the major carrier for acidic drugs such as warfarin, while alpha-1-acid glycoprotein binds basic drugs like propranolol (PubMed, 2021). Variations in the levels of these proteins due to conditions like liver cirrhosis or renal failure can lead to unpredictable drug effects and increased risk of toxicity (Merck Manual, 2023). Consequently, while these proteins are essential to understanding drug behavior, the collective term is too non-specific for use as a precise molecular target.
